Hi Guys, I have just got my Z (import) and was wondering if running it on Optimax will be ok or do i need to use octane booster as well?

 

Will it do the engine much damage in the long run or would it be safer to have the ECU re-mapped to run on UK petrol?

 

Should i have it checked out on a rolling road before too long?

Featured Replies

I use optimax by itself, no problems encountered! :) Saying that, Im running different maps to standard.

Optimax will do you fine, most people here run on that stuff. One or two just use plain old supermarket fuel! A remap would probably be best in the long run and a neccesity if you are going to up the boost.

 

in the FAQ section there is a list of "things to do before you modify your car" these IMHO are a good list of general health checks for your motor and should highlight any major probs that may be lurking.

5 years of running a TT Jap import on Optimax - standard boost, standard maps - no probs. (Well, no fuel-related ones, anyway) :)

Optimax has the highest octane rating of all our fuels(98)esso super is 97. It is advisable to run it on the best possible fuel, especially if you have a high boost setting ;)

 

Ive heard that using octain booster can lead to burnt valves :(
